Note:
• The flash is being charged while the Orange lamp is blinking. Wait until
the Orange lamp goes off to take the picture.
• When using the flash in the Macro mode, the flash may not have the
proper effect. Confirm the result using the LCD monitor.
• The flash cannot be used in the Sequence mode or in the Panorama
mode. (p. 73/75)
• The setting will remain if HOLD is selected in Setting Reset. (p. 82)
